Intel Core i7 11800H vs Intel Core i7 12650H

We compared two laptop CPUs: Intel Core i7 11800H with 8 cores 1.9GHz and Intel Core i7 12650H with 10 cores 2.3G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Core i7 12650H 's Advantages
Released 8 months late
Better graphics card performance
Higher specification of memory (5200 vs 3200)
Larger memory bandwidth (76.8GB/s vs 51.2GB/s)
